Any waste that is directly linked with hygiene, such as tampons, napkins, menstrual pads or cloth, condoms, toilet paper, cotton, etc., is considered sanitary waste. Sanitary waste needs to be taken care of by a licensed waste management company or carrier as per the regulations laid out by authorities. Any violation of the regulations can potentially lead to hefty fines as well.

Sanitary waste should be collected by a licensed waste management company. It should be managed responsibly by all healthcare facilities as per the imposed regulations. Sanitary waste is not classified as hazardous waste by UK law. Although no law as such tells you to mandatorily get a transfer note for sanitary waste, it is always a good idea to keep a record for the future.

Sanitary waste first needs to be segregated from general waste, and then it needs to be collected and passed on to the licensed carrier or waste management company for further processing.
Most of the sanitary waste usually ends up in landfills since only a small proportion of the waste can be recycled, as per UK law. Sanitary waste typically includes female hygiene products such as tampons and pads, which may contain plastic.
Yes. A waste transfer notice is necessary for any kind of controlled waste, such as sanitary or clinical waste. This serves as proof that a licenced waste carrier has been hired to collect waste from the premises.
